Open: Housing Authority of the City of Monticello Public Housing

Please Note: Due to the decentralized nature of affordable housing information, the information about this waiting list may be out of date.

The Housing Authority of the City of Monticello (HACM) is currently accepting Public Housing waiting list applications for families and senior/disabled individuals.

The HACM offers one Public Housing community with 58 units for families and senior/disabled individuals.

To apply, visit the HACM to pick up an application, located at 405 Funderburg Drive, Monticello, GA 31064, from 8:30 am until 4:30 pm, Monday-Thursday.

Once the application has been completed, it must be hand delivered to the address listed above, from 8:30 am until 4:30 pm, Monday-Thursday.

Be sure to include these documents with your application: birth certificates, social security cards, proof of all income, and photo IDs for all adult household members.

No preferences were noted.

For more information, the HACM can be reached by calling 706-468-6201, from 8:30 am until 4:30 pm, Monday-Thursday.
Reasonable Accommodation

Applicants who need help completing the application due to disability can make a reasonable accommodation request to the housing authority via (706)468-6201.

About Housing Authority of the City of Monticello

405 Funderburg Drive, Monticello, GA (706) 468-6201

Housing Authority of the City of Monticello provides affordable housing for up to 58 low and moderate income households through its Public Housing program..

Housing Authority Jurisdiction

Low-income housing managed by Housing Authority of the City of Monticello is located in Monticello, GA.

Households with a Section 8 Housing Choice Voucher managed by this housing authority must rent within its jurisdiction.
